California, like any other state, faces challenges related to vehicle theft, vandalism, and other security concerns. Understanding these risks is crucial for making informed parking decisions.

Common Parking Risks:

  • Vehicle Theft: Car theft is a significant issue in California, particularly in urban areas and tourist hotspots.
  • Vandalism: Damage to vehicles, ranging from minor scratches to broken windows, can occur in poorly lit or isolated parking areas.
  • Towing: Improperly parked vehicles can be towed, resulting in hefty fees and inconvenience.
  • Break-ins: Car break-ins are common, especially in areas with high foot traffic or where valuables are left visible.

Strategies for Safe Parking in California:

1. Utilize Secure Parking Garages and Lots:

  • Hotels and Resorts: Many hotels and resorts offer secure parking options for guests.
  • Parking Garages: Downtown areas and major cities typically have multiple parking garages. These are often well-lit, monitored by cameras, and staffed by security personnel.

  • Parking Lots: Look for parking lots with security cameras, lighting, and barriers.
  • Valet Parking: For added security, consider valet parking, especially in high-traffic areas.

2. Choose Well-Lit and Visible Locations:

  • Street Parking: If street parking is unavoidable, opt for well-lit streets with high pedestrian traffic.
  • Avoid Isolated Areas: Avoid parking in isolated or deserted areas, as these are more vulnerable to crime.
  • Consider Neighborhoods: Parking in residential neighborhoods can offer a sense of security, but be mindful of local parking regulations.

3. Take Preventive Measures:

  • Remove Valuables: Never leave valuables in plain sight. Secure them in the trunk or take them with you.
  • Lock Your Vehicle: Always lock your vehicle, even for short periods.
  • Park in Designated Areas: Park only in designated parking spots to avoid towing.
  • Use a Steering Wheel Lock: Adding a steering wheel lock can deter thieves.
  • Install a Car Alarm: A car alarm can alert you and others to potential threats.

4. Utilize Technology for Parking Safety:

  • Parking Apps: Apps like SpotHero and ParkMobile allow you to reserve parking spots in advance, often with security features.
  • GPS Tracking Devices: Consider installing a GPS tracking device on your vehicle to track its location and receive alerts in case of theft.
  • Dash Cameras: Dash cameras can provide valuable evidence in case of an incident.

Tips for Safe Parking in Remote Areas:

  • Research in Advance: Before embarking on a trip to remote areas, research safe parking options in advance.
  • Utilize Campgrounds: Many campgrounds offer secure parking for vehicles.
  • Park in Designated Areas: If parking in a remote location, choose a designated parking area, if available.
  • Be Aware of Surroundings: Be mindful of your surroundings and park in well-lit areas, if possible.
  • Inform Others of Your Location: Let someone know where you are parking and when you expect to return.

Parking Safety for Residents:

  • Utilize Neighborhood Watch Programs: Join neighborhood watch programs to enhance security and awareness.
  • Report Suspicious Activity: If you see any suspicious activity, report it to the police immediately.
  • Install Security Cameras: Consider installing security cameras on your property to deter crime.
  • Secure Garage Doors: Ensure your garage doors are secure and locked at all times.

FAQs:

Q: What should I do if my car is stolen?

A: Immediately contact the police and report the theft. Provide them with any information you have, such as the vehicle’s make, model, license plate number, and any other identifying features.

Q: What if I find my car damaged?

A: Take photos of the damage and contact the police to report the incident. You may also want to file a claim with your insurance company.

Q: Are there any specific parking regulations in California?

A: Yes, each city and county in California has its own set of parking regulations. Be sure to familiarize yourself with the rules in the area where you are parking.

Q: What should I do if I see someone trying to break into a car?

A: Call the police immediately and do not confront the suspect. Provide them with as much information as possible, including the suspect’s description and location.

Q: What are some tips for preventing car break-ins?

A: Never leave valuables in plain sight. Secure them in the trunk or take them with you. Always lock your vehicle, even for short periods. Park in well-lit and visible areas. Consider using a steering wheel lock or car alarm.
